Description

This traditional Japanese-style chamfer plane delivers precise, consistent, and fully repeatable chamfers.

The body is masterfully crafted from a combination of rich mahogany and Afzelia quanzensis (commonly known as Chamfuta), a remarkably stable exotic hardwood sourced from Angola, Mozambique, and Zimbabwe.

The blade is forged from premium O1 oil-hardening tool steel, heat-treated to exacting aircraft-grade standards for outstanding edge retention and durability. Stainless steel button-head screws and solid brass knurled nuts secure the adjustable fences with confidence and elegance.

Lightweight yet robust, this plane is an ideal companion for the discerning fine woodworker, furniture maker, or craftsman who values precision and refinement. It produces clean chamfers up to 12 mm wide, with a bevel angle of 25° (honed to 30° for an even crisper edge).

Blade adjustment is beautifully straightforward: simply loosen the cap screws, press the blade down to the desired depth while the plane remains in the fence, then retighten—no removal or guesswork required.

  • Blade thickness: 3 mm (~1/8")
  • Blade width: 18.5 mm (~47/64")
  • Overall length: 110 mm (~4 21/64")
  • Weight: 175 g

 

Made by Philip Marcou in New Zealand
